Précédent   Forum des professionnels en informatique > Systèmes > Linux > Système
Système Vos questions autour de l'administration système
Partagez cette discussion sur d'autres réseaux sociaux : Viadeo Twitter Google Facebook Digg Delicious MySpace Yahoo
Réponse Proposer ce sujet en actualité
 
Outils de la discussion
Publicité
'
Vieux 09/08/2006, 22h40   #1
Membre du Club
 
Inscription : juillet 2005
Messages : 123
Détails du profil
Informations forums :
Inscription : juillet 2005
Messages : 123
Points : 55
Points : 55
Par défaut Pas de démarrage automatique

Bonjour,

J'ai compilé MySQL 5.0.24 sur Linux FC4, et je parviens à lancer mysqld sans problème en ligne de commande. J'ai copié le fichier mysql.server dans /etc/init.d en veillant à affecter le droit +r, j'ai fait un joli chkconfig --add mysql.server, suivi par chkconfig --level 345 mysqk.server on ce qui a créé automatiquement les liens symboliques dans les dossiers rc?.d

Si j'utilise la commande /etc/init.d/mysql.server start, le service démarre sans problème

Mais au boot ... Rien ! Je ne sais pas si il échoue (la machine n'est pas ici) ou si il n'essaye même pas. Aucun log ne semble créé ...

Comment corriger mis à part en ajoutant la commande dans rc.local ?

Merci d'avance
frochard est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 10/08/2006, 11h53   #2
Expert Confirmé
 
Avatar de Katyucha
 
Inscription : mars 2004
Messages : 3 109
Détails du profil
Informations personnelles :
Âge : 31
Localisation : Allemagne

Informations forums :
Inscription : mars 2004
Messages : 3 109
Points : 3 313
Points : 3 313
C'est quoi ce fichier mysql.server ? un binaire ? un script?
__________________
Ancien Rédacteur Linux && Unix / Nouveau retraité de DVP
The UNIX way of sex:
gunzip;strip;touch;finger;mount;fsck;more;yes;umount;sleep

Je ne réponds ni aux messages privées, ni aux messages plein de fautes...
Katyucha est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 11/08/2006, 00h15   #3
Membre du Club
 
Inscription : juillet 2005
Messages : 123
Détails du profil
Informations forums :
Inscription : juillet 2005
Messages : 123
Points : 55
Points : 55
Le fichier mysql.server est le script de démarrage fourni par défaut avec mysql. Il est présent dans libexec.

Voici un extrait de la documentation MySQL 5 :

2.9.2.2 Starting and stopping MySQL automatically
* By invoking mysqld directly. This works on any platform.
* By running the MySQL server as a Windows service. This can be done on versions of Windows
that support services (such as NT, 2000, XP, and 2003). The service can be set to start the server
automatically when Windows starts, or as a manual service that you start on request. For instructions,
see Section 2.3.12, “Starting MySQL as a Windows Service”.
* By invoking mysqld_safe, which tries to determine the proper options for mysqld and then
runs it with those options. This script is used on systems
* By invoking mysql.server. This script is used primarily at system startup and shutdown on systems that use System V-style run directories, where it usually is installed under the name mysql. The mysql.server script starts the server by invoking mysqld_safe. See Section 5.1.4, “mysql.server — MySQL Server Startup Script”.
frochard est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 11/08/2006, 11h42   #4
Membre du Club
 
Inscription : juillet 2005
Messages : 123
Détails du profil
Informations forums :
Inscription : juillet 2005
Messages : 123
Points : 55
Points : 55
Par défaut Plus grave que prévu

Heu ...

Finalement c'est plus grave que cela .. mysql n'est pas le seul processus a ne pas être exécuté au démarrage... Certains le sont d'autre non (je n'ai pas trouvé de règle)

par exemple httpd est exécuté, tandis que mysql ou encore hylafax ne le sont pas (ce qui oblige à démarrer les processus manuellement)

Pourtant les liens symbolliques dans les dossiers rx?.d sont bien présents ...

une idée ?
frochard est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 12/08/2006, 14h00   #5
Membre Expert
 
Avatar de gnto
 
Homme
Consultant informatique
Inscription : janvier 2006
Messages : 910
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 28
Localisation : France, Haute Garonne (Midi Pyrénées)

Informations professionnelles :
Activité : Consultant informatique
Secteur : Aéronautique - Marine - Espace - Armement

Informations forums :
Inscription : janvier 2006
Messages : 910
Points : 1 182
Points : 1 182
voila le fichier /etc/init.d/mysql
et httpd

ils sont à modifier selon ta conf et renommer sans l'extension txt
Fichiers attachés
Type de fichier : txt mysql.txt (8,6 Ko, 5 affichages)
Type de fichier : txt httpd.txt (2,0 Ko, 3 affichages)
gnto est déconnecté   Envoyer un message privé Réponse avec citation 00
Vieux 12/08/2006, 14h06   #6
Membre Expert
 
Avatar de gnto
 
Homme
Consultant informatique
Inscription : janvier 2006
Messages : 910
Détails du profil
Informations personnelles :
Sexe : Homme
Âge : 28
Localisation : France, Haute Garonne (Midi Pyrénées)

Informations professionnelles :
Activité : Consultant informatique
Secteur : Aéronautique - Marine - Espace - Armement

Informations forums :
Inscription : janvier 2006
Messages : 910
Points : 1 182
Points : 1 182
Citation:
Envoyé par Katyucha
C'est quoi ce fichier mysql.server ? un binaire ? un script?
c'est le script de démarrage qui est fourni avec mysql lors de l'installation des sources
gnto est déconnecté   Envoyer un message privé Réponse avec citation 00
Réponse Proposer ce sujet en actualité Cette discussion est résolue.
Outils de la discussion



Fuseau horaire GMT +2. Il est actuellement 00h34.


 
 
 
 
Partenaires

Hébergement Web